Quote:
Originally Posted by Irace86 View Post
It could be argued by some that the 80's held some of the worst car designs ever, but seeing some of the those design elements captured on a new car in the way you have done makes me think those engineers of the 80's were not so crazy. Excellent job.

On another note, I'm interested in knowing if those gauges were easy to install and if they work fully with the BRZ gauges (some other people have suggested the lights for the BRZ and FRS are different, so the gauges would only be perfect on the FRS and GT86 platforms)?
Haha wow, thank you sir ! and yeah I understand what you mean lol.

For the cluster overlays, they are very easy to install but th Fey do require a bit of patience and hand dexterity, especially for when you need to reset the needles. All in all, it took me 2 hours which is very reasonable for someone like me with very little experience. They work fully for the BRZ, I have been following the product since before its release and am not aware of the difference you speak of. It's the same kit for both except for the needle caps that are a bit different.
